What you can withdraw to

The cashier is narrow by design. WildRobin displays Visa, Mastercard and Interac e-Transfer, and the default account currency is the euro. Cryptocurrency is disabled at platform level, so there is no crypto payout route regardless of what you may read elsewhere.

Withdrawals normally have to return to the method you deposited with, so choose a payment method at deposit time that you can also receive money on.

Why verification decides your timing

The processing clock effectively starts when your identity verification is approved, not when you press the withdraw button. An account verified in advance is typically paid within one to two working days. An unverified one can sit far longer while documents are reviewed, and that delay is usually blamed on the casino when it was avoidable.

  • Upload a clear, uncropped photo of your identity document with all four corners visible
  • Provide a proof of address dated within the last three months
  • Make sure the account name matches the payment method exactly
  • Submit everything before your first withdrawal request, ideally on day one

What delays a payout

Beyond verification, the usual causes are an unfinished bonus still carrying wagering, a withdrawal to a method you never deposited with, a name mismatch between the account and the card, or an amount above the monthly limit for your tier. VIP levels raise that monthly ceiling, which is the benefit that matters most to larger players.
